Kulim-Gulau-Kulim 205km ride update
12 riders turned up for the ride including friends from TRM,Perlis and Sg Petani. 10 riders managed to surpass the 200km mark. Other than 1 blown tire at about 100km into the ride forcing Nor to abandon the ride, it was relatively smooth. Long stop at Bukit Selambau due to heavy rain
Speed was kept to mostly 32kmh on the flat and and more than 7hrs of cycling. Big thanks to the cooperation from all riders to keep the group together. Congrats to the 5 riders that beat the 200km distance for the first time.

At Sik, after 70km, serious carbo loading

Sunday June 27, 205km ride from Kulim. Start 7.15 am SHARP
The earlier planned 205KM ride from Jabatan Hutan Kulim starting at 7.15am (30 min earlier than normal ride) is officially ON. First stop (brunch) will be at Sik approx 70Km away. We will than pass thru a series of bridges at Beris lake before arriving Gulau and Nami before turning south wise. Plan to stop every 30-40km depending one availability waterholes that we can find along the way. Pls make sure that you have enough water/food to last your for the first 70km. This ride is a test of endurance for lots of riders hence speed will be kept constant of 30-32kmh along the way. For those who need more info pls call Danny
